Get started36 The Crescent is a semi-detached house in Belmont, Sutton, Sutton (SM2 6BJ). It has a recorded floor area of 172 m² (around 1851 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(October 2023) shows an F (score 37),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 73),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on oil.
It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 89% of similar EPCs). On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£408/sq ft) was about 46.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£755,000 in September 2024.
